I agree that railgun needed a change for the lower ranks, but thats not what this is about. Over 90% of the active players is at generalissimo. And at those ranks railgun was NOT OP. And I dont agree that railgun got a buff. It might have gotten more dps, but that doesnt do it. It changed. Its a completely different gun now.
-
This is exactly what is the problem. I assume you dont have rail m3 yourself since you used it on the test server only. The players who have used rail m3 for years have built up skills with it. With those skills they use every shot to its utmost capabilities. Now with the fast reload it has lost most of its value. Now every noob who cant handle rail m3 will get to shot so often that it doesnt matter if he misses a shot. And thats not how XP/BP is supposed to work It SHOULD matter if you miss a shot. I agree that the decreased delay is something that we just have to get used to. It is stupid, because it was completely unnecessary (Regarding XP/BP battles), but after some time we will get used to it. The decreased reload time is another story. They could as well make a format for mammoth twins now... -_-

Maybe you experience it like that, but believe me, at higher ranks it is different. I played XP/BP on a few smurf after the update hit the game and I must say the difference didnt seem to be so big then. The fast reload of rail m1 felt nice, because it is now close to the reload of m3 before the update. But in the end it doesn't improve the gameplay. As a lot of people have said before: it takes away the skill. Because, what does it matter if I miss a shot? My next shot will be ready before the enemy is here anyways!
-
Or take the map Parma for example. Games will take even longer now. If you trick a opponent into shooting you can move 2 parts of wall at max without being shot now. And if you are playing with more than 1v1 it will take much longer. The whole ppoint of XP/BP was being fast and dealing damage while on the move... GONE
-
'Dynamic gameplay' please just shut up... It makes the game mode perfect for campers. Hull speed decreased and reload speed increased. Even to me that sound like some perfect changes to start camping. You'll have enough time to kill other players before they get to you, because: 1. they are slower and 2. you can shoot more often. Another aspect is more spawn kills because of the decreased reload time and decreased delay. The enemy can shoot so often now that you dont have time to get cover.
